Andre Uratsuka Manoel writes "Brazilian Senate Comission of Science and Technology has passed yesterday proposed law 76/2000 that will now go to the last comission before a full vote. The proposed law would criminalize spreading viruses that cause damage (defined broadly so as to include slowing down a system) even if unintentional.
Also, it would criminalize getting unauthorized access to a system or network (defined very broadly), leaking data, getting access to data without authorization and possessing such information. This could possibly be used to criminalize breaking a DRM without a DMCA, and could impede whistleblowers.
This same proposed law drew a lot of flak earlier this year when it still required every user to be registered and identified.
